How Bobby Smith's Games Hitting Compares to Similar Players

Bobby Smith totaled 476 career Games Hitting, below the league average of 592.7 — a level that fell short of typical league production. His best Games Hitting season came in 1962, posting 112, well above the league average of 72.9 that year. The lowest point came in 1965 at 23, well below the league average of 71.6 that year, a partial season. Production slipped through the final seasons. The Games Hitting total went from 79 in 1961 to 112 in 1962 and 23 in 1965, falling over the span. The decline marked the closing chapter of the career. Significant season-to-season variance characterizes the Games Hitting profile — ranging from 23 to 112 — though the career average fell below league norms.
